About this property

Royal International Hotel

This hotel features a full-service spa, a casino, and a restaurant. Free buffet breakfast and free WiFi in public areas are also provided. Additionally, a fitness center, a bar/lounge, and a 24-hour business center are onsite. Change of towels is available on request.
Royal International Hotel offers 254 accommodations with safes and slippers. 75-inch LCD televisions come with digital channels.

Bathrooms include showers with rainfall showerheads, complimentary toiletries, hair dryers, and toothbrushes and toothpaste. Guests can surf the web using the complimentary wired and wireless Internet access (speed: 25+ Mbps). Irons/ironing boards, change of towels, and change of bedsheets can be requested. A nightly turndown service is provided and housekeeping is offered daily.

Recreational amenities at the hotel include a fitness center.
Guests can pamper themselves with a trip to the onsite spa, which has 2 treatment rooms. Services include facials, detox wraps, body treatments, and manicures and pedicures. The spa is equipped with a hot tub. A variety of treatment therapies are provided, including hydrotherapy and reflexology. The spa is open daily.

WONT GO AGAIN. I have stayed in hotels around the world and this was the worst hotel I have ever stayed at by far. Internet didn’t work our entire 8 night stay and we wanted to checkout early and go to another hotel with internet but the front desk refused to refund unused nights even though they acknowledged the internet didn’t work. The entire hotel is on 220v power even though the standard in Guyana is 110v. Was unable to use curling iron and unable to charge devices. Breakfast was terrible with dinner food vs breakfast. The hotel has a musty or moldy smell to it. The bed was hard like a rock and we complained so they brought a foam mattress topper but the bed was king size and the foam was queen so it didn’t fit proper. Like I said above I have traveled the world and stayed in hundreds of hotels of all kinds from 2 star to 5 star and nothing was this bad. Thankfully Guyana now has other hotel options to stay.

Mixed feelings on this as a visiting Guyanese. The hotel itself is very modern and spacious and I think it will be excellent when finished with a lovely reception bar. The beautiful mall is unfinished but there is a supermarket and the latte daytime cafe is cosy. On the flipside, we requested to be moved from our room as the windows were totally blocked by a billboard which we hadn't been told about. Unfortunately dining and outside options are very limited, unbelievably the only real food on offer outside of breakfast is Chinese or Thai. There is limited Caribbean/Guyanese cuisine to reflect the country this hotel is in - only a tiny bit at the cafe which closes at 4. And there is no outdoor relaxation/chilling area for guests in tĥis tropical country. This indicates my main gripe with this hotel, 90% of the staff are non english speaking Chinese, even in the supermarket, others are spanish speaking. It must've been as stressful for them too but staff were generally friendly. Very few are native Guyanese speaking. The botonical gardens are worth two visits though the back gates opposite are open weekends only and care is needed to cross the road safely as it's very busy and the crossing is a little walk away as is the local snack grill place. Overall, a work in progress, hopefully it will also provide more information on what's on offer at the outset and visitor info at the front desk and fire instructions in rooms.
